The offensive line for the New York Jets is still being looked at as a potential Achilles heel on the success of the 2023 New York Jets. Fans have been rightfully concerned about the status of the line with Duane Brown still on the physically unable to perform list and Billy Turner and Max Mitchell having underwhelmed before Mekhi Becton filled in for an injured Mitchell.

Head coach Robert Saleh is clearly aware of the issues up front and how that unit is the key this season. Saleh addressed the group that was seen during a scene on Tuesday’s episode of “Hard Knocks”.

“Offense, it was our first (expletive) opportunity to change the stink that’s been in this organization for a very long time on the offensive side of the ball. You can have a Hall of Fame quarterback. You can have two $10M-plus receivers. You can have a reigning Offensive Rookie of the Year. You can have all kinds of skill in the running back room. None of it (expletive) matters until the big boys up front change who the (expletive) we are.”

Between injuries and moving pieces around, the Jets have been trying to figure out the best combination up front, but no matter what the combination, Saleh is correct, nothing matters until the boys up front change who they are.
